Laundry room plumbing tips

You don't have to be a washing machineplumbing professional to know a little about your washing machine. This useful device makes our lives a lot easier, it's essential that we treat it well so it stays in great condition for years to come. A simple way to keep your machine running smoothly is to inspect its hose pipes. If you notice indications of wear, consider changing old rubber pipes with ones made of braided stainless steel. These more recent products will last longer and are much less likely to crack or leak. In order to find something wrong, watch on your washing machine water line. If you see this line dramatically changing you might have an obstruction or other problem within your washer. Water heater maintenance

Your water heater is the other major appliance in the basement. This useful device manages the temperature level of the water in all of your sinks, tubs and showers. In order to keep your bathing and dishwashing habits comfy and not too hot, you'll have to periodically do some maintenance on your water heater. To keep yours running and in good condition, you'll have to flush the tank and inspect the anode rod each year..

To flush your tank, initially shut off the electrical energy and water to the heater. Then wait a number of hours for it to cool. When you can touch the tank and is not warm, utilize a garden hose and pump to drain it. The water coming from the tank should be poured into a pail so you can see what color it is. Dark water suggests there is a great deal of mineral accumulation. This can rust your tank and cause issues with the temperature level. Fill up the tank with tidy water then repeat this draining pipes procedure till the water is clear. Eliminate your tube and pump and turn on both the water and electricity so your hot water heater can go back to its normal performance.
